At the Acute Clinic in Umeå, we meet patients with acute illnesses and injuries who need rapid medical assessment, prioritization, and care, 24 hours a day. We receive approximately 47,000 patients annually with varying care needs. The work is conducted in multiprofessional teams where nurses, nursing assistants, and medical secretaries collaborate with emergency physicians and doctors from various specialties to provide safe and cohesive care. New this year is that we have opened a primary care urgent clinic under the acute clinic's management. Through this, we have developed workflows and working methods to streamline the handling of primary care patients with acute problems. The goal is to create conditions for care in the right way, at the right place, and at the right time. Within the clinic's administrative section works a dedicated team of currently eight medical secretaries, including one section leader and one department manager. DUTIES As a medical secretary with us, you provide important service and enable good healthcare interventions that impact many. Your work with us involves medical documentation for several clinics, telephone service, referral and mail handling, cash register operations, and more. The work also includes providing good service to colleagues and patients. Part of your time will be spent at the reception area where you support the daily administrative flow and function as an administrative resource to reception and the rest of the clinic. You will also be part of the trauma team, where you handle documentation during emergency response to trauma alerts. This role gives you the opportunity to work close to the operations and contribute an important function in the care chain while gaining unique insight into the hospital's acute operations. The work follows the acute flow and means you work day, evening, and weekend shifts. We medical secretaries staff the acute clinic from 8:00 to 21:00 every day of the week. We work on a preference-based schedule, which means you can to some extent control your hours. Those of us working here can sum up our mission as exciting, developmental, and meaningful.
